What Does Mercedes-benz Of Selma Mean? Table of ContentsSome Of Mercedes-benz Of SelmaMercedes-benz Of Selma Fundamentals ExplainedUnknown Facts About Mercedes-benz Of SelmaNot known Facts About Mercedes-benz Of SelmaDon't overpay for your following vehicle. With Carvana, you'll obtain a free 100-Day Restricted Warranty (or 4,189 miles) and a 7-Day (or 400 https://thomasbw4816.humor-blog.com/31427840/the-main-principles-of-mercedes-benz-of-selma